The out-of-pocket costs to begin a guardianship in Oregon are the filing fee, which is $124 (in 2019); the fee for the court visitor, which varies by county but is generally between $300 and $600; and the expenses for having the respondent personally served, getting certified copies from the court, etc., which are ...
How do I get a guardianship for a child? You will need a lawyer to ask a judge to appoint a guardian. Parents and the people taking care of the child must be told when someone is trying to get a guardian appointed. A judge will order a guardianship without the parents' consent only in limited circumstances.
Guardianships usually last until the minor child reaches 18 years of age. In order to end the guardianship before the child turns 18, a parent would need to petition the court to end or ?vacate? the guardianship. A judge may hold a hearing prior to granting or vacating a guardianship.
If a Durable Guardianship is established, a parent with legal standing can request that the guardianship be vacated and the child returned to the parent's care. A parent does not have this right in a Permanent Guardianship.
A Permanency Option. Legal guardianship is a judicially created relationship between a child and responsible adult in which the guardian assumes many of the rights and responsibilities that customarily would reside with the child's parents.
A guardian has the responsibilities of a custodial parent, except that a guardian does not have a legal obligation to support the child from the guardian's own income. A guardian may consent to marriage or adoption of the child.
